Southall station gets new ticket hall and step-free access
Southall station in West London has opened a new ticket hall with footbridge and step-free access as part of the preparations for the Elizabeth line.
The old station entrance was too small to cope with expected passenger demand, so they’ve built an entirely new station entrance slightly to the north of the railway, with a new footbridge linking with the four existing platforms.
New entrance (c) TfL
The footbridge also includes lifts, giving the station step-free access for the first time.
